1310368-16-1

1310368-16-1 structure
1310368-16-1 structure

Name 12-methoxy-12H-indolo[3,2-j]phenanthridine-13-carbaldehyde
Molecular Formula C21H14N2O2
Molecular Weight 326.34800
Exact Mass 326.10600
PSA 44.12000
LogP 4.36680